Will Larter left this review about The Friendly

A small multiroomed pub in a terrace on the main street, it was quiet at the time of my early evening visit, and not much different the next evening. But it is nothing if not *Friendly*, and I got good advice from both the bar person and the other customer about which buses to catch to Keighley or Hebden Bridge. The beer was good, too - one of my favourites: Settle Mainline Bitter, though on the second occasion it had deteriorated slightly. Which was inevitable if the pub had stayed quiet. (There was another beer on too, though I forgot to note it.) Writing this review up more than six months after my visit, I was a bit worried that business over the winter might have been such that they had stopped doing real ale, but on checking their Facebook page, I see a photo dated 10 March with the same beer that I had last August (no, obviously not the same barrel!), plus others from Goose Eye and Wishbone. Maybe I'll return one day.
